About

The sodium salt of chenodeoxycholic acid, a bile acid. Pharmaceutical-grade compound used as a drug; in cosmetics it acts as a strong solubilizer and may disrupt skin barrier in leave-on use.

Function

SKIN CONDITIONING - MISCELLANEOUS

Skin benefits

  • Solubilizes oils in formulations
  • Skin-conditioning effects
  • Naturally occurring bile salt

Known concerns

  • Strong surfactant action can disrupt skin barrier
  • Limited cosmetic safety data
  • Pharmaceutical compound — used as a drug for liver/gallbladder conditions
